This project provides a collection of single-file templates using various JavaScript frameworks and CSS libraries. These templates are designed to help developers quickly kick-start web projects with a solid foundation. Each template is contained in a single HTML file, making it easy to get started without complex setup processes. Let's dive in! 💻✨
Template | JS Framework | CSS Framework | Created Date | Link |
---|---|---|---|---|
📸 nojs-bootstrap-album: A responsive image gallery/album for showcasing digital assets | None | Bootstrap 5 | 2024-09-26 | 🔗 |
🏢 nojs-bulma-landing: A modern landing page for tech companies | None | Bulma CSS | 2024-09-26 | 🔗 |
📝 nojs-foundation-blog: A feature-rich blog template with categories and recent posts | None | Foundation CSS | 2024-09-26 | 🔗 |
📊 nojs-tailwind-dashboard: A responsive analytics dashboard with charts and activity feed | None | Tailwind CSS | 2024-09-26 | 🔗 |
✅ react-tailwind-todo: An interactive todo app with local storage and filtering | React | Tailwind CSS | 2024-09-26 | 🔗 |
📅 vue-tailwind-calendar: A dynamic calendar application for event management | Vue.js | Tailwind CSS | 2024-09-26 | 🔗 |
🌤️ alpine-pico-weather: A responsive weather card display with dark mode toggle | Alpine.js | PicoCSS | 2024-09-27 | 🔗 |
- 📄 Single File Structure: Each template is contained in a single HTML file for easy setup and deployment.
- 📱 Responsive Design: All templates are designed to work seamlessly across various screen sizes and devices.
- 🛠️ Modern Frameworks: Utilizes popular CSS frameworks and JavaScript libraries for robust functionality.
- 🧩 Ready-to-Use Components: Includes pre-built components and layouts to jumpstart your development process.
- 🎨 Customizable: Easy to modify and extend to fit your specific project requirements.
- 🌐 Cross-Browser Compatibility: Tested to work consistently across major web browsers.
To use a template:
- 📥 Clone this repository or download the desired HTML file.
- 🖥️ Open the HTML file in a web browser to see it in action.
- ✏️ Customize the content, styling, and functionality to fit your project needs.
- 🚀 Deploy the single file to your web server or hosting platform.
These templates serve as a starting point. Feel free to:
- 🔧 Modify the existing components and layouts
- ➕ Add new features and interactivity
- 🔌 Integrate with backend services or APIs
- 🎭 Extend the styling to match your brand guidelines
These templates are designed to work on the latest versions of:
- 🌐 Chrome
- 🦊 Firefox
- 🧭 Safari
- 🌀 Edge
All templates are optimized for performance, including:
- 📦 Minified CSS and JavaScript (where applicable)
- 🚀 Efficient use of external resources
- 🖼️ Lazy loading of images (in supported templates)
This project is licensed under the MIT License - see the LICENSE file for details.
Charlie Tang Hoong
Contributions, issues, and feature requests are welcome! Here's how you can contribute:
- 🍴 Fork the Project
- 🌿 Create your Feature Branch (
git checkout -b feature/AmazingFeature
) - 💾 Commit your Changes (
git commit -m 'Add some AmazingFeature'
) - 📤 Push to the Branch (
git push origin feature/AmazingFeature
) - 🔀 Open a Pull Request
Please feel free to check the issues page for any open issues or feature requests.
This project wouldn't be possible without these amazing technologies:
- 🌬️ Tailwind CSS - A utility-first CSS framework
- 🏗️ Foundation - The most advanced responsive front-end framework
- ⚛️ React - A JavaScript library for building user interfaces
🅱️ Bootstrap - The world's most popular front-end open source toolkit- 🖖 Vue.js - The Progressive JavaScript Framework
- 💪 Bulma - The modern CSS framework that just works
Special thanks to all the developers and contributors of these frameworks and libraries. You rock! 🎸
If you have any feedback or suggestions, please reach out to us by opening an issue on GitHub. We'd love to hear from you! 📣
Happy coding! 🚀 Let's build something awesome together! 💪😎